Atlanta Jewish Times

The Atlanta Jewish Times (AJT) is a well-established Jewish community newspaper serving the greater Atlanta area. Founded in 1925, it is one of the oldest Jewish publications in the region. Owned by Michael A. Morris since 2014, the AJT operates as a weekly print and digital publication, employing around 50 people. Its mission is to foster community cohesion among Atlanta's Jewish population through news coverage, cultural insights, and event promotion. The AJT publishes a weekly newspaper and maintains an online presence, including an events calendar called the Atlanta Jewish Connector. It also hosts the Atlanta Jewish Life Festival, which brings together local Jewish nonprofits and cultural groups. The publication offers targeted advertising opportunities for businesses looking to connect with the Jewish community. With a focus on local and international Jewish news, lifecycle events, and cultural commentary, the AJT serves a diverse audience, including families, religious institutions, and nonprofits.
